Quick answer
Sei

Yes, Sei is considered halal for Muslim traders and investors with a Shariah compliance score of 79.6/100 based on our scholar-approved methodology. The staking mechanism requires careful evaluation from an Islamic perspective. Muslims should also carefully evaluate any DeFi protocols built on this platform to avoid interest-based applications.

In principle, it is permissible to invest and trade in digital currencies and tokens on registered digital asset exchanges.

SAC of Securities Commission Malaysia
Terra Luna Classic

Terra Luna Classic is classified as doubtful (mashbooh) with a Shariah compliance score of 68.5/100 based on our scholar-approved methodology. The staking mechanism requires careful evaluation from an Islamic perspective.
